我爱占星网 我爱占星网
首页
编程
java
php
前端
首页 编程 java php 前端

怎么删除list中指定对象

class People
{
...
public:
  string name;
  int data;
}

int main()
{
  list<People> lp;
  lp.push_back(People("张三",10));
  lp.push_back(People("李四",12));
  lp.push_back(People("王五",10));

}

就像这样,想删除对象中数据等于10的对象该怎么操作啊

遍历lp,判断一下data的值,等于10就删除

近期文章

  • Dplayer的react组件使用官网上的弹幕API链接无效
  • C语言数组基本问题C语言
  • manjaro开机和关机都会出现这行代码
  • web安全 报错注入问题
  • Python(填空)表达式 3<5>2 的值为( )(填 True 或 False)。
  • 安装@vue/cli时一直报错,该怎么办
  • 马上大四,学Java还是大数据?
  • 我不明白这段代码最后那个运算判断的意义
  • 公司自建电商系统 对接Ariba 的问题
  • 前端XMLHttpRequest跨域问题
  • 杀毒软件打不开,但在安全模式下可以打开
  • Pytest setup/teardown不执行
  • 用convlstm预测1h后多物种浓度数据
  • return返回的值去了哪里?会被打印吗
  • C++里面有关结构体嵌套结构体,子函数中值传递的问题。
  • 请问各位这是什么错误,关于SSL证书的
  • 想问下这还有一个办法怎么写这个代码呢?还有这个返回值input是返回到哪?有什么用
  • nginx 配置文件改web文件的目录 但是没有生效 求解!
  • 高一下学自学java,能不能行,
  • java 遇到一个问题,求大神帮忙,如何解决?

Copyright ©2022 我爱占星 All Rights Reserved.

浙ICP备2022030071号-1

部分图文来自网络,如有侵犯您的版权,请告诉我们删除

友情链接:代码精华